Indications

Pankreas suis is traditionally associated with disorders of the pancreas and of digestion. It is linked with diabetes mellitus of pancreatic origin and with the intestinal dysbacteria and disturbances of intestinal fermentation that reflect impaired pancreatic function. It is connected with chronic enteritis and duodenitis, and with the wasting states of marasmus and cachexia. It is further associated with general adynamia (loss of vital strength) and with the gastrocardiac syndrome, in which digestive disturbance provokes cardiac symptoms. As a pancreatic suis-organ preparation it is drawn upon to support the exocrine and endocrine functions of the pancreas.

About the remedy

Pankreas suis-Injeel forte is a single-remedy homeopathic preparation from Heel's antihomotoxic Injeel range, prepared from potentised porcine pancreatic tissue (pankreas, the pancreas). Following the suis-organ principle, a potentised healthy animal organ is used to support the corresponding human organ; here the preparation is directed at the pancreas and its digestive and metabolic functions. This is the stronger (forte) potency combination.

Composition

Each 1.1 ml ampoule contains: Pankreas suis D8, D12, D30, D200 — 0.275 ml each.

Suggested use

Supplied as ampoules of 1.1 ml. The solution may be taken orally or used by injection (i.m., s.c., i.d. or i.v.). A general guideline is the contents of one ampoule 1–3 times weekly; in acute situations it may be used more frequently, or as directed.
